Tanzania - Industry Value Added (Including Construction)
Since 2014, Tanzania Industry Value Added (Including Construction) jumped by 0.3points year on year. With 25.46 Percent of GDP in 2019, the country was ranked number 85 comparing other countries in Industry Value Added (Including Construction). Tanzania is overtaken by Austria, which was number 84 at 25.52 Percent of GDP and is followed by Australia with 25.38 Percent of GDP. Brunei ranked the highest with 62.52 Percent of GDP in 2019, -1.2points versus 2018. Turkmenistan, Kuwait and Qatar resp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Ethiopia witnessed the best average annual growth at +13points per year, while Sierra Leone witnessed the worst performance at -19.6points per year.
